Tgui v6
What Does This PR Do
Updates tgui from v4 to v6. Moves component dependency to tgui-core.
Fixes https://github.com/ParadiseSS13/Paradise/issues/29405 Fixes https://github.com/ParadiseSS13/Paradise/issues/29404 Fixes https://github.com/ParadiseSS13/Paradise/issues/29441 Fixes https://github.com/ParadiseSS13/Paradise/issues/29127 Fixes https://github.com/ParadiseSS13/Paradise/issues/29125 Fixes https://github.com/ParadiseSS13/Paradise/issues/29060 Fixes https://github.com/ParadiseSS13/Paradise/issues/28632
(This change is still in development, and this PR and information will be updated regularly)
Why It's Good For The Game
Moving to tgui v6 has a lot of advantages. The biggest is that we will be on par with communities that are currently running tgui v6. This leaves us open to being able to implement fixes, upgrades, and QoL improvements made by others outside the community. Tgui v6 uses React which also has far more support and documentation, helping developers overall. We expect there to be performance upgrades in the long run as we move to 516 and start using the new modern library.
Testing
Trust
Declaration
- [x] I confirm that I either do not require pre-approval for this PR, or I have obtained such approval and have included a screenshot to demonstrate this below.
Changelog
:cl: tweak: Tweaked a few interfaces /:cl:
This pull request seems to be stale as there have been no changes in 14 days, please make changes within 7 days or the PR will be closed. If you believe this is a mistake, please inform a development team member on Discord.
Not entirely sure if it's due to this PR, but the Teleporter Console teleport target dropdown can get cut off by the bottom of the window so you have to enlarge the window every time you want a destination that's cut off. I have a 3440x1440 display, if that matters.
i believe that one broke examine text '\n's for me
this one https://github.com/ParadiseSS13/Paradise/issues/29404 is not fixed too, my slider sometimes get misaligned with content but it seems to fix itself after a second, still not cool
active camera on Camera Console is no longer highlighted, only text color changed
also uhhh... whats that camera order... it should have been sorted
Noticed that the production slider for some chem master machines are EXTREMELY sensitive. Need to be very, VERY slow and precise to get the number needed.
Seems to be a recent bug where updating the Title or Author of a book in the book binder doesn't work, but updating the Summary does.